Public bug reported:
Steps to reproduce:
tc qdisc add dev eth0 root handle 1: htb
tc class add dev eth0 parent 1: classid 1:1 htb rate 1024Kbit
ipset create mytest hash:net
tc filter add dev eth0 protocol ip parent 1:0 prio 1 basic match
'ipset(mytest src)' classid 1:1
Last command fails with the message:
Unknown ematch "ipset"
Illegal "ematch"
It works well with 18.04. On 20.04 machine it also works fine inside
Ubuntu 18.04 LXD container.
